Suppliers

The high caliber of materials and services provided to Winpak is a direct link to the Company's success as a reliable, quality supplier to customers. Winpak will strive to build long-term relationships with suppliers based on their ability to meet the Company's needs, their reputation for service, integrity and compliance, their high standards for quality and delivery and their price structures.

In the process of choosing a supplier, Winpak will provide the same information and instructions to each competing supplier. Instructions and established deadlines for submissions will not change and suppliers will be satisfied that Winpak established a level playing field.

Winpak's technical and purchasing personnel will be receptive to new ideas, techniques, materials and services and will make reasonable efforts to evaluate and consider the offerings.

Winpak will not be influenced by gifts or favors of any kind from suppliers or potential suppliers. Winpak discourages suppliers and potential suppliers from offering gifts and favors to Winpak employees. Gifts of nominal value are permitted provided they are given as a gesture of professional friendship. In most cases, such gifts will be donated as a prize at an employee function. An occasional meal or entertainment in the normal course of business relations is acceptable provided such hospitality is not excessive or unusual in nature.
